Rock My Soul: Black People and Self-Esteem

Breaking through a wall of collective denial to tell the sobering truth that crippling low self-esteem has reached epidemic proportions among black people, hooks examines and identifies the barriers - political and cultural - that keep black people from emotional well-being. With her characteristically keen insight and practical wisdom she discusses mental health as the new revolutionary frontier and, more importantly, shows readers how to repair the damage in every area of life. A blueprint for healing, this title sees hooks at her invigorating and thoughtful best
